Routine Check-ups and Cleanings

The most fundamental service offered by any dental practice in Cainhoy is the routine dental check-up and professional cleaning. These appointments are crucial for early detection of dental issues like cavities, gum disease, and oral cancer. During a typical cleaning, a dental hygienist will scale and polish your teeth, removing plaque and tartar buildup that can lead to decay and gum inflammation. They will also provide personalized oral hygiene instructions to help you maintain your dental health between visits. The frequency of these visits is usually recommended every six months, depending on your individual oral health status.

Restorative Dentistry

When teeth are damaged by decay or injury, restorative dental procedures become necessary. This sub-niche of dentistry focuses on rebuilding the structure and function of teeth. Common restorative treatments available from dentists near Cainhoy include:

* **Fillings:** Used to treat cavities, fillings restore the function and shape of a damaged tooth. Dentists in Cainhoy often use tooth-colored composite resin materials that blend seamlessly with your natural teeth, providing a more aesthetic outcome than traditional amalgam fillings.

* **Crowns:** Also known as caps, crowns are custom-made prosthetics that cover the entire visible part of a tooth. They are used to restore strength, shape, and appearance when a tooth is too damaged for a filling. Materials commonly used include porcelain, ceramic, and metal alloys.

* **Bridges:** If you have lost one or more teeth, a dental bridge can replace them. A bridge typically consists of one or more artificial teeth anchored to your natural teeth or implants on either side of the gap.

* **Root Canals:** This endodontic treatment is performed when the pulp inside a tooth becomes inflamed or infected. The procedure involves removing the infected pulp, cleaning and disinfecting the inside of the tooth, and then filling and sealing it. Modern root canal procedures are generally comfortable and effective in saving damaged teeth.

### Preventive Care

Preventive dentistry is key to avoiding more complex and costly dental problems down the line. Dentists in the Cainhoy area emphasize several preventive measures:

* **Dental Sealants:** These thin, protective plastic coatings are applied to the chewing surfaces of back teeth (molars and premolars) to prevent decay. They effectively “seal out” plaque and food, acting as a barrier against cavities.

* **Fluoride Treatments:** Fluoride is a naturally occurring mineral that strengthens tooth enamel and makes them more resistant to acid attacks from plaque and sugars. Dentists often recommend professional fluoride treatments, especially for children and individuals at higher risk of tooth decay.

Cosmetic Dentistry

For those looking to improve the appearance of their smile, cosmetic dentistry offers transformative solutions. Dentists with a focus on cosmetic procedures can help address issues such as stained, chipped, or misaligned teeth. Common treatments include:

* **Teeth Whitening:** Professional teeth whitening treatments can significantly lighten the shade of your teeth, removing stains caused by food, drinks, and age. This is a popular, non-invasive procedure that can boost confidence.

* **Veneers:** Thin, custom-made shells of tooth-colored materials (usually porcelain) are bonded to the front of teeth to improve their appearance. Veneers can address issues like chips, cracks, discoloration, and minor alignment problems.

* **Bonding:** Dental bonding uses a tooth-colored composite resin to repair minor damage to teeth, such as chips or gaps. It’s a quicker and often more affordable alternative to veneers.

* **Orthodontics:** While often a separate specialty, some dental practices offer orthodontic consultations or referrals for treatments like braces or clear aligners to straighten teeth and correct bite issues. Periodontics (Gum Health)

Periodontics focuses on the prevention, diagnosis, and treatment of diseases affecting the gums and supporting structures of the teeth. Gum disease, if left untreated, can lead to tooth loss and has also been linked to systemic health issues. Periodontists and dentists with advanced training in gum health near Cainhoy offer treatments such as:

* **Deep Cleaning (Scaling and Root Planing):** For patients with moderate to severe gum disease, this procedure removes plaque and tartar from below the gum line and smooths the tooth roots where bacteria tend to accumulate.

* **Gum Grafting:** When gums recede, exposing tooth roots, gum grafting can help protect the roots and improve the appearance of the gum line.

* **Surgical and Non-Surgical Treatments:** For advanced gum disease, surgical interventions might be recommended to regenerate lost bone and tissue.

Oral Surgery

Oral surgeons are trained to perform a wide range of procedures, from routine tooth extractions to complex reconstructive surgeries. For Cainhoy residents, access to oral surgeons may be important for:

* **Wisdom Tooth Extraction:** Wisdom teeth are the last molars to erupt and often need to be removed if they are impacted, causing pain, or are likely to cause future dental problems.

* **Dental Implants:** These are titanium posts surgically placed into the jawbone to act as artificial tooth roots, providing a stable foundation for replacement teeth.

* **Biopsies and Lesion Removal:** Oral surgeons can diagnose and treat oral diseases, including performing biopsies of suspicious tissue.
